Manchester based outfit Lower Loveday are back with elevating new single ‘Seeing You Around’

Lower Loveday are back with their latest hypnotic offering, ‘Seeing You Around’, and its another sensational release.

With three singles behind them, “Seeing You Around” is the band’s first single of the year, and it kicks starts them off in the right way.

Having gained previous support from Tom Robinson, BBC 6 Music, Amazing Radio and national TV shows such as This Morning and ITV – there’s simply no stopping this outfit.

Influenced by the likes of Human League and New Order, while paying ode to previous ancestors, ‘Seeing You Around’ is still distinctively the bands.

Fusing distinctive pop melodies and addictive instrumentation, ‘Seeing You Around’ is an unapologetic anthem that needs your full attention.

Produced and recorded with Sugar House productions (Pale Waves, Larkins, Viola Beach), ‘Seeing You Around’ is worthy of a dance-floor and fans singing the words directly to Lower Loveday at a live show.

Telling us about their powerful new release, Lower Loveday mention, “Seeing You Around’ describes the turning point where a romantic interest changes dynamic.

This is accompanied by thoughts of paranoia and self-doubt. There are themes of loneliness and isolation throughout, which draw parallels to the lockdown world we are all too familiar with now.”

Another spine-tingling offering that deserves to put Lower Loveday on the map, ‘Seeing You Around’ is out worldwide tomorrow, and it’s the definition of a bop.
